A tiny population of just 33 people defines Karramindie, where the age structure is unusual compared to the rest of the state. Most of the residents are young to middle-aged adults, with no children or seniors living in the area. This creates a demographic profile that is far narrower than the typical Australian community.

There are no children under 15 or people aged 65 and over, figures that are far below the state and national averages. Instead, over half the population are young adults aged 25 to 44.

No residents identify as Aboriginal or Torres Strait Islander, which is well below the national figure of 3.2%. Regarding relationships, 42.4% of people have never been married, while 24.2% are married.
